Bihar Election 2020 : Modi reached BJP national executive meeting, important decision will be made on ticket

A meeting of the National Election Steering Committee has been convened in Delhi on Saturday evening before the BJP announced the second phase candidates. Prime Minister Narendra Modi has reached this. Bihar Election 2020  Modi.

BJP in-charge of Bihar Bhupendra Yadav, election in-charge Devendra Fadnavis have left in a special plane to attend the meeting from Bihar.

Similarly, Bihar BJP Election Steering Committee Chairman Nityanand Rai, Election Management Committee Chairman Mangal Pandey and Deputy Chief Minister Sushil Modi have also gone to Delhi.

The party has started a meeting under the chairmanship of BJP National President JP Nadda at 6 pm at the national headquarters.

Earlier in the National Election Steering Committee meeting held on October 4, the party gave the green signal to the names of 29 candidates for the first phase. The names of the candidates are yet to be announced in 81 seats.

Prime Minister Narendra Modi, National Organization General Secretary BL Santosh, Union Minister Amit Shah, Rajnath Singh, Thawar Chandra Gehlot, MP Chief Minister Shivraj Singh Chauhan, National Co-organization General Secretary Saudan Singh, BJP State President Dr. Sanjay Jaiswal and Former Union Minister Shahnawaz Hussain is present.

BJP has given leave to many MLAs in the second phase

It is reported that BJP has cut the ticket of many MLAs in the second and third phase areas. Several MLAs, including Shatrughan Tiwari alias Choker Baba of Amanore, Prakash Rai of Chanpatia, Ramchandra Sahni of Sugauli and Raghav Sharan Pandey of Bagaha, have been named among the ticket losers.

Similarly, the ticket of Raxaul MLA Dr. Ajay Kumar Singh has also been cut. However, the names of the candidates have not been formally announced on the seats where the party has cut the ticket. Earlier, the party had discharged Jhajha MLA Dr. Ravindra Yadav in the first phase.

Seat sharing and equation became the reason

The reasons behind cutting the ticket of MLAs are being told many. In this, apart from seat sharing with JDU, the party’s resentment towards the sitting MLAs is the most important reason.

Apart from this, under the pressure of MPs, the party has discharged many legislators. Not only this, resentment has also become an important reason behind some. However, this is not the most important reason.

There are more than half a dozen assembly constituencies where the party has expressed confidence in the legislators despite the displeasure of the organization and the public.

No BJP candidate in five districts

In the 17th assembly battle, BJP has not given a single candidate in five districts. At the same time, there are five districts where the party has given only one candidate for each seat.

The BJP will give candidates only in 33 districts in 38 districts of the state. The BJP does not have any seats in Jehanabad, Sheikhpura, Khagaria, Madhepura and Shivhar.

At the same time, there are many districts where BJP has given only one candidate each. It has Buxar, Arwal, Munger, Lakhisarai and Nalanda.

There will be a big rally in Gaya tomorrow

Explain that the names of the second and third phase candidates are yet to be announced in Bihar. At the same time, nominations for the second phase have started.

In such a situation, the meeting called by the party is considered very important. Meanwhile, the national president Nadda is also going to have a rally in Gaya on Sunday.
